Dogliani (Italian pronunciation: [doʎˈʎaːni]) is a comune (municipality) in the Province of Cuneo in the Italian region Piedmont, located about 60 kilometres (37 mi) southeast of Turin and about 35 kilometres (22 mi) northeast of Cuneo.
Population: 3,433
Latitude: 44° 31' 59.74" N
Longitude: 7° 56' 42.36" E

Stura di Demonte (Latin: Stura) is a 115-kilometre (71 mi) long river in northwestern Italy (Piedmont). It is a tributary to the river Tanaro, which is a tributary of the river Po. Its source is in the Alps, near the border with France.
